Secure Your Business Transaction with a Business Share Purchase Agreement

A Business Share Purchase Agreement is a legally binding contract used to transfer ownership of shares from one party to another in a corporation. This document outlines the terms and conditions of the share transfer, including purchase price, payment terms, warranties, and any conditions precedent required before closing the transaction.

Common situations where a Business Share Purchase Agreement is required include:

  • Selling or buying shares in a privately-held corporation
  • Transferring ownership between business partners or shareholders
  • Acquiring or merging businesses through share transfers

Having a clearly defined Business Share Purchase Agreement is essential to protect the rights and obligations of both buyers and sellers. It helps prevent misunderstandings, ensures compliance with corporate laws and regulations, and provides a clear record of the transaction for future reference.

Common Questions About Business Share Purchase Agreements

Q: What is included in a Business Share Purchase Agreement?

A: A typical agreement includes details such as share price, payment terms, warranties, representations, closing conditions, and dispute resolution procedures.

Q: Is a Share Purchase Agreement legally binding?

A: Yes, once signed by all parties involved, it becomes legally binding and enforceable under Canadian law.

Q: What’s the difference between a Share Purchase Agreement and an Asset Purchase Agreement?

A: A Share Purchase Agreement involves the transfer of ownership in a corporation through shares, whereas an Asset Purchase Agreement involves buying specific assets of a company without transferring shares.

Q: How do I ensure my Share Purchase Agreement is valid?

A: Ensure all parties clearly understand and agree to the terms, sign the document, and ideally have it reviewed by a qualified business lawyer.

Q: Can a Share Purchase Agreement be terminated?

A: Yes, termination clauses can be included specifying conditions under which the agreement can be terminated by either party.
